It was only a week ago when Aatu Raty got benched against the Anaheim Ducks, last night he recorded his first three-point game against the Minnesota Wild, Adam Foote’s callout has seemed to motivate the Finnish forward rather than discourage him.
“Following the game head coach Adam Foote stated that Raty likely needs a break, watching a few games from the stands. It’s good sometimes to get a different perspective on the game and watching it from an overhead angle. It’ll also help clear his mind and refocus on the push before the holidays.”-Stinson
Aatu Raty shines in 4-2 win against the Minnesota Wild
The Vancouver Canucks posted on X a clip of a very happy Raty, after recording 3 points. 2 goals and 1 assist. Raty was struggling mightily before this game, as he was playing way out of his depth, due to the lack of center depth of the Canucks.

It’s good to see Raty answer back, after being called out by his coach. Not every player can rise to the occasion, especially when the season is already going poorly for everyone.
In other good news for the team, Tom Willander scored his first career goal, with an absolute laser that beat Wallstedt clean top corner.

The Canucks are now gearing up to face the Detroit Red Wings Monday night in Vancouver, to try and keep the momentum going.
